Arnica is one of those ingredients that shows up everywhere in the sports-recovery and bruise-care aisle — on the shelf at your local pharmacy, in the kit bags of athletic trainers, and in the checkout cart of parents who swear by it after their kid takes a spill. If you haven’t encountered it yet, here’s the quick version: arnica is a plant in the daisy family (Arnica montana), and preparations made from its flowers have been used for centuries to reduce bruising, swelling, and muscle soreness when applied to the skin. Today it’s sold as gels, creams, and ointments under names like Arnicare and Boiron, marketed primarily for bruise reduction and minor muscle pain. The Evidence Landscape: What Arnica Topicals Can (and Cannot) Do
The most important thing to understand about the arnica evidence base is that formulation matters enormously, and most consumer-facing marketing glosses right over that distinction.
There are two fundamentally different categories of “arnica” products on the market:
-
True herbal extracts — products containing a standardized concentration of Arnica montana flower extract (often expressed as D1 or a specific percentage of extract relative to solvent). These are where the credible clinical evidence, thin as it is, actually lives.
-
Homeopathic arnica dilutions — products labeled with potencies like “6C,” “30C,” or “HPUS.” At these dilution factors, the finished product contains no detectable molecules of arnica whatsoever. This is not a fringe claim; it is basic chemistry, and it is confirmed by the European Medicines Agency’s assessment report on Arnica montana preparations, which distinguishes sharply between herbal medicinal products and homeopathic preparations.
When you see a 2024 meta-analysis or trial that shows a positive signal for arnica topicals, almost invariably it involves the herbal-extract category at meaningful concentrations — not the homeopathic line. This distinction is the single biggest source of confusion in how these products get discussed in training rooms and clinics, and it’s worth naming explicitly every time you recommend or stock an arnica product.
What the herbal-extract evidence actually says:
- A Cochrane-adjacent review (Widrig et al.) comparing topical arnica gel to ibuprofen gel for osteoarthritis of the hand found comparable outcomes on pain and function scores at four weeks. That’s a real signal, but notice the comparison: arnica performed similarly to a low-dose ibuprofen gel, not dramatically better than placebo in isolation.
- Studies on bruise resolution — particularly post-surgical and post-cosmetic-procedure bruising — show modest acceleration in bruise clearance with herbal arnica preparations compared to placebo. The effect sizes are generally small to moderate. The NCCIH’s herb overview notes the evidence is “promising but not definitive” for bruising and soft-tissue trauma.
- For acute muscle soreness (DOMS — delayed onset muscle soreness, the stiffness you feel 24–48 hours after hard training), the evidence is weaker. Ernst and Pittler’s peer-reviewed review in the Journal of the Royal Society of Medicine found no consistent benefit for arnica across muscle-soreness studies when methodological quality was controlled.
The honest summary: Herbal arnica extract at meaningful concentrations has a plausible mechanism (helenalin, the primary sesquiterpene lactone, has demonstrated anti-inflammatory activity in vitro) and modest clinical support for bruising and possibly mild arthritic joint pain. The evidence does not support the broader marketing language of “powerful muscle recovery” or “deep tissue relief.” Homeopathic arnica products are trading entirely on the plant’s herbal reputation — the active is not present.
Format Trade-offs: Gel vs. Cream vs. Ointment
Before you pick a brand, pick a format. The delivery vehicle changes both the experience and, in all likelihood, the absorption characteristics of the active.
Gel is the dominant format for arnica and the one most supported by the clinical literature. The water-based, fast-absorbing texture makes it practical for application over large muscle groups and joints. Gels typically dry quickly, don’t leave residue on clothing or equipment, and are well-tolerated even on mildly irritated skin. For athletic trainers and physical therapy offices applying to elbows, knees, and ankles multiple times per session, gel is almost always the right call.
Cream is a middle ground — more emollient than gel, appropriate where the skin is dry or when the patient needs some moisturization alongside the active. Post-bruising skin around the face or forearms where dryness is a factor responds well to cream. Slightly slower absorption; slightly more residue. Fine for home use, less ideal for high-throughput clinic settings.
Ointment is the least common arnica format and generally the least necessary. The occlusive base doesn’t offer any obvious pharmacokinetic advantage for an anti-inflammatory applied to intact skin, and the greasy feel reduces compliance, especially for athletes. Ointment formats make more sense for actives that genuinely benefit from occlusion (like thick urea or zinc oxide preparations); arnica isn’t one of them.
Spray exists in a small number of arnica products. Convenient for self-application to hard-to-reach areas (upper back, shoulder), but concentration consistency across a spray application is harder to control than a gel, and most sprays are alcohol-based, which can sting on broken or post-procedure skin. Not a front-line format for clinical use.

Where the Marketing Runs Ahead of the Evidence
Dermatology Times has flagged the broader issue: botanical actives in OTC topicals are frequently marketed with claims that significantly outrun the available trial data, and arnica is one of the clearest examples. Here’s where to apply skepticism:
“Clinically proven to relieve muscle pain.” This language appears on several arnica products. The operative word is relieve — not eliminate, not treat. Even in the most favorable trials, arnica gel performs comparably to low-dose NSAIDs on mild pain, not comparably to prescription-strength anti-inflammatories. If you’re advising an athlete post-injury or a client with genuine soft-tissue damage, arnica is supportive at best. Diclofenac gel (Voltaren, now OTC) has a substantially stronger evidence base for musculoskeletal pain — that’s the comparison practitioners need to make.
“As effective as ibuprofen.” This claim, when it appears, almost always traces back to the Widrig osteoarthritis study. That study compared arnica gel to a specific ibuprofen gel preparation for hand OA. It did not establish parity with oral ibuprofen, systemic anti-inflammatories, or diclofenac gel. Context collapse between one narrow study and broad marketing language is the mechanism here.
Boiron Arnicare branding. Boiron is the largest global distributor of arnica topicals and is widely stocked. Their Arnicare gel line is homeopathic (30C). To their credit, the packaging does disclose the homeopathic designation and HPUS listing, but the shelf presence, name recognition, and sports-medicine adjacency of the brand creates significant implied-efficacy signaling. Practitioners stocking or recommending Boiron homeopathic arnica should understand they are working with a product that functions, at best, as a vehicle-only topical — any benefit is attributable to the massaging, the base cream, or the placebo effect, not to arnica itself.
This isn’t a reason to dismiss the Boiron line categorically if a patient finds it helpful and tolerates it well — but it’s a reason to be precise about why it might be helping and not to anchor clinical expectations on the label.
If-Then Decision Framework
This is the practical summary. If you’re building a kit, advising a patient, or deciding what to stock:
If the use case is bruise reduction after trauma or a procedure → Stock a herbal arnica gel at 7–10% extract (not homeopathic). The evidence for bruising is the strongest signal arnica has. Instruct application 2–3x daily to intact skin around (not over) open wounds.
If the use case is mild joint pain or hand osteoarthritis → Herbal arnica gel is a reasonable adjunct, especially for patients who are NSAID-intolerant or prefer botanical options. Frame it honestly as “comparable to low-dose ibuprofen gel” — not as a strong anti-inflammatory. Diclofenac gel remains the higher-evidence choice.
If the use case is DOMS or athletic muscle recovery → The evidence is weak. Arnica gel is not a first-line recommendation here. Cold therapy, compression, and time have better support. If a patient is already using arnica and finds it helpful, that’s not harmful — but don’t build it into a recovery protocol as though it has proven efficacy for this indication.
If you’re evaluating a homeopathic arnica product → Understand that the clinical evidence does not apply. You’re making a decision about a placebo-adjacent product. That may be clinically acceptable in certain low-stakes contexts, but don’t present it to patients as evidence-supported arnica treatment.

The Bottom Line
Arnica topicals occupy a legitimate but narrow lane. The herbal extract has real anti-inflammatory compounds, a plausible mechanism, and modest clinical support for bruising and mild joint symptoms. The homeopathic versions, whatever their patient-satisfaction profile, are not delivering arnica pharmacologically. The marketing across both categories frequently overstates what the evidence supports.
For practitioners building honest, evidence-grounded protocols: herbal arnica gel has a place in your bruise-management toolkit. It does not have a place as a primary muscle-recovery agent or a substitute for higher-evidence topical NSAIDs where those are indicated. Know the formulation you’re buying, know what evidence actually sits behind it, and communicate both clearly to patients who ask.
